Probably the most greatly studied families of molecules in recent years inside the context of neuroinflammation is the household of ALIAmides, autacoid regional personal injury antagonist amides. The term autacoids refers to endogenous compounds or maybe the precursors or other derivatives thereof, They are really developed on ask for, and after that metabolized in exactly the same cells and/or tissues [94]. Mainly because autacoids are endogenous molecules, they supply a number of Gains more than the treatment with traditional medicines. Principally, metabolic pathways are intrinsic towards the tissue and This implies no production of poisonous metabolites. In addition, classical medications target blocking a single concentrate on receptor only, which produce a unexpected halt of a physiological course of action and bring about collateral injury. Quite the opposite, rather modern autacoid medicine appears to be at endogenous compounds or their derivatives, which use physiological pathways to change pathological procedures, Therefore the probability of Negative effects is small [95,ninety six]. In 1993, the Nobel laureate Rita Levi-Montalcini coined the term “aliamides” for these kinds of compounds [ninety seven]; they represent a little host of naturally developing N-acyl ethanolamines (NAEs) which have been specially enriched in animal tissues [ninety eight].

In 1974, Masek and colleagues published a sequence of placebo-managed double-blind trials analyzing using PEA to be a respiratory infection prophylactic in the populace of 1386 volunteers and reported a significant reduction in ache, quantity of fever episodes, and incidence of respiratory tract bacterial infections [nine]. Impulsin was withdrawn from the industry many decades later for no obvious purpose. Nonetheless, oral PEA formulations continue to generally be available as over-the-counter dietary nutritional supplements to at the present time.

Dysmenorrhea is among the most widespread gynecologic situation in Gals of reproductive age and a number one explanation for Long-term pelvic pain [142]. Key dysmenorrhea has no distinct underlying pathology and influences normally healthy men and women. It is characterised by distressing cramping from the pelvic and reduced abdominal area, which may radiate towards the lessen back and legs, and can also induce nausea, vomiting, diarrhea and headache.
